Mig cxcl9 mouse elisa kit

Manufactured by Thermo Fisher Scientific
Sourced in China

The MIG/CXCL9 Mouse ELISA Kit is a laboratory assay designed to quantitatively measure the levels of the mouse chemokine Monokine Induced by Gamma Interferon (MIG/CXCL9) in biological samples.

Quantifying CXCL9 in Mouse Skin

To measure the concentration of CXCL9 in the skin, lesional and healthy skin were collected from wild-type and Ifnlr1−/− mice at 6 dpi. Samples were weighed and then homogenized using beads and resuspended in 1 mL of DMEM. CXCL9 was measured from homogenized skin supernatants using the MIG/CXCL9 Mouse ELISA Kit (ThermoFisher, #EMCXCL9) using optical density read at 450 nm and fit against the standard curve according to manufacturer protocol.

Cytokine Expression in Co-culture and Mouse Xenograft Models

The levels of tumor necrosis factor α (TNF-α), interferon-gamma (IFN-γ), CXCL10, and CXCL9 in the co-culture system were detected according to the instructions of Human TNF-α ELISA Kit (D711045, Shanghai Sangon Biological Engineering Technology & Services Co., Ltd., Shanghai, China), Human IFN-γ ELISA Kit (D711044, Sangon), Human CXCL10/IP-10 ELISA Kit (PC208, Beyotime), and MIG/CXCL9 Human ELISA Kit (EHCXCL9, Thermo Fisher).
The levels of TNF-α, IFN-γ, CXCL10, and CXCL9 in mouse xenograft tumors were detected according to the instructions of Mouse TNF-α ELISA Kit (PT512, Beyotime), Mouse IFN-γ ELISA Kit (PI508, Beyotime), Mouse CXCL10/IP-10 ELISA Kit (PC206, Beyotime), and MIG/CXCL9 Mouse ELISA Kit (EMCXCL9, Thermo Fisher).
